Output 35457d36aedc0dd44eaf03ee8e625032e0933e115fa92d82928956741c9f3751:0

value
28497900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d42d24a1366a2240d53e211e9155418908b0840b OP_EQUAL
address
MTF3ZhFSaPX2wB6KmSsGPJZWwYSWaYRDQ7
transaction
35457d36aedc0dd44eaf03ee8e625032e0933e115fa92d82928956741c9f3751
spent
true